What Is Ruby On Rails?

Ruby on Rails is an application framework for web development. Specifically, it focuses on server-side functions and relies on the model-view-controller pattern. Rails is the framework itself, while Ruby is the programming language in which Rails is written. Ruby on Rails was designed to cut down on repetitive tasks and to be easy to learn with large, easily accessible libraries. It is open source as well, which means there is a large community that you can utilize to answer questions or improve your skills.

What is the difference between Ruby On Rails vs JavaScript Developer?

AspectRuby On RailsJavaScript Developer
Required CredentialsProficiency in Ruby, Rails framework, MVC architectureProficiency in JavaScript, frameworks like React or Angular, HTML/CSS
Work EnvironmentBackend web development, server-side scriptingFrontend development, client-side scripting
Employer & Industry UsageWeb startups, SaaS companies, e-commerce platformsWeb applications, interactive websites, mobile app development

Ruby On Rails and JavaScript Developers often work together but focus on different parts of web development. Rails is primarily used for backend development with a focus on server-side logic, while JavaScript developers handle the frontend, creating interactive user interfaces. Both roles are essential in full-stack development, but their skills and tools differ significantly.
